What does the filiform apparatus do at the entrance into the ovule?

A

It helps in the entry of pollen tube into the synergid

B

It prevents the entry of more than one pollen tube into the embryo sac

C

It brings about the opening of the pollen tube

D

It guides the pollen tube from the synergid to the egg

Step-by-Step Solution

The synergids within the egg apparatus possess special cellular thickenings at their micropylar tip called the filiform apparatus , . this apparatus plays a vital role in guiding the entry of the pollen tube into the synergid , .
